Key features and benefits
HP Vision Diagnostics simplifies the process of effectively identifying, diagnosing, and isolating the
hardware issues. In addition to robust management tools, service tools can be invaluable in quickly
resolving system problems. To streamline the service process and resolve problems quickly, it is necessary
to have the right information available at the time that a service call is placed. The primary information
requirement, which is also the one that provides the greatest Vision into potential system issues, is the
configuration of the system. Vision Diagnostics helps provide higher system availability.
Typical uses of the Vision Diagnostics are:
Testing and diagnosing apparent hardware failures
Documenting system configurations for upgrade planning, standardization, inventory tracking,
disaster recovery, and maintenance
Sending configuration information to another location for more in-depth analysis

ACPI-Ready Hardware
Advanced Configuration and Power Management Interface (ACPI).
Allows the system to wake from a low-power mode.
Controls system power consumption, making it possible to place individual cards and peripherals in a
low-power or powered-off state without affecting other elements of the system
